While driving my 1987 carrera, both turning signals stopped working. 10 minutes prior, they were both working but one did not return...(an old problem)
All other components are working...lights, reverse lights hig&low beam and brake lights. I checked fuses and they are just fine What could have caused this sudden problem? please advise |

I had a frustrating intermittent turn signal problem. Tried fuse, bulbs, and relay. Turned out to be a growing crack in the fuse block. The turn signal fuses were at the end and loosened up as the crack spread. we fixed it with zip ties around the block.

Yes, pic. is taken looking into left rear corner of of trunk.
Pull back the carpet at the corner of trunk/cowl area by the brake booster. Grab a flash light and you should see the relays. You will also see the backside of the fuel gauge. You were close when you pulled that out. Cooper Last edited by Cooper911SC; 05-15-2013 at 06:08 AM.. |
